We are using WebEx Meeting Center, Jabber 9.0.5 (with softphone), and WebEx One-Click (productivity tools).  I've created a WebEx meeting in the various methods and becasue my WebEx Audio Conference preferences are set to use my MeetingPlace server, the audio poriton of the WebEx meeting defaults to it. I want to know if I am using headphones and mic on my PC, do I have the ability to talk/listen without having to dial into MeetingPlace?  I know that I can always dial MeetingPlace directly using my softphone in Jabber, but if I didn't have softphone set, could I still utilize audio via a headset and mic (without dialing in)?

If I understand this right I don't see how, you are probably better off just using VOIP streaming built into WebEx then

I want to be able to use MeetingPlace AND VoIP on the same WebEx. You'd think that it's something that can be achieved.

So when I refer to VOIP I am referring to audio coming from WebEx completely outside of Jabber. In that case MP 8.5 does allow you to mix MP audio and VOIP in the same meeting or MP and third party SP audio
